From d0f9977283f77ae303504edd01478341838671f7 Mon Sep 17 00:00:00 2001
From: findyguo <12205921@qq.com>
Date: 星期四, 04 三月 2021 16:26:29 +0800
Subject: [PATCH] 留言新增

---
 springcloud_k8s_panzhihuazhihuishequ/service_community/src/main/java/com/panzhihua/service_community/api/CommunityApi.java |   43 ++++++++++++++++++++++++++++++++++++++++++-
 1 files changed, 42 insertions(+), 1 deletions(-)

diff --git a/springcloud_k8s_panzhihuazhihuishequ/service_community/src/main/java/com/panzhihua/service_community/api/CommunityApi.java b/springcloud_k8s_panzhihuazhihuishequ/service_community/src/main/java/com/panzhihua/service_community/api/CommunityApi.java
index fb9f6b1..026792c 100644
--- a/springcloud_k8s_panzhihuazhihuishequ/service_community/src/main/java/com/panzhihua/service_community/api/CommunityApi.java
+++ b/springcloud_k8s_panzhihuazhihuishequ/service_community/src/main/java/com/panzhihua/service_community/api/CommunityApi.java
@@ -8,19 +8,24 @@
 import com.panzhihua.common.model.dtos.community.PageComActEasyPhotoCommentDTO;
 import com.panzhihua.common.model.dtos.community.ComActEasyPhotoCommentUserDTO;
 import com.panzhihua.common.model.dtos.community.PageComActDTO;
+import com.panzhihua.common.model.vos.LoginUserInfoVO;
 import com.panzhihua.common.model.vos.R;
 import com.panzhihua.common.model.vos.SystemmanagementConfigVO;
 import com.panzhihua.common.model.vos.community.*;
 import com.panzhihua.common.model.vos.user.UserPhoneVO;
+import com.panzhihua.common.validated.AddGroup;
 import com.panzhihua.service_community.model.dos.ComActActPrizeDO;
 import com.panzhihua.service_community.model.dos.ComActDynDO;
 import com.panzhihua.service_community.model.dos.ComActMicroWishDO;
 import com.panzhihua.service_community.model.dos.ComMngStructAreaDO;
 import com.panzhihua.service_community.service.*;
+
+import io.swagger.annotations.ApiOperation;
 import lombok.extern.slf4j.Slf4j;
 import org.springframework.beans.BeanUtils;
 import org.springframework.transaction.annotation.Transactional;
 import org.springframework.util.ObjectUtils;
+import org.springframework.validation.annotation.Validated;
 import org.springframework.web.bind.annotation.*;
 
 import javax.annotation.Resource;
@@ -61,6 +66,8 @@
     private ComMngVolunteerMngService comMngVolunteerMngService;
     @Resource
     private ComMngStructAreaDistrictService comMngStructAreaDistrictService;
+    @Resource
+    private ComActMessageService comActMessageService;
 
     /**
      * 新增社区活动
@@ -1197,5 +1204,39 @@
     public R checkAreaHouse(@RequestParam("id")Long id){
         return comMngStructAreaService.checkAreaHouse(id);
     }
-
+    /**
+     * 新增留言
+     * @param comActMessageVO 新增留言信息
+     * @return 发布结果
+     */
+    @PostMapping("addmessage")
+    public R addMessage(@RequestBody ComActMessageVO comActMessageVO){
+        //        微信内容审核
+        return comActMessageService.addMessage(comActMessageVO);
+    }
+    /**
+     * 我发的留言
+     * @return 结果集合
+     */
+    @GetMapping("pagemymessage")
+    public R pageMyMessage (@RequestBody ComActMessageVO comActMessageVO){
+        return comActMessageService.pageMyMessageApplets(comActMessageVO);
+    }
+    /**
+     * 发给我的留言
+     * @return 结果集合
+     */
+    @GetMapping("pagesendtomemessage")
+    public R pageSendToMessage (@RequestBody ComActMessageVO comActMessageVO){
+        return comActMessageService.pageSendToMessageApplets(comActMessageVO);
+    }
+    /**
+     * 社区留言
+     * @return 发布结果
+     */
+    @GetMapping("pagemycommunitymessage")
+    public R pageMyCommunityMessage (@RequestBody ComActMessageVO comActMessageVO){
+        return comActMessageService.pageMyCommunityMessageApplets(comActMessageVO);
+    }
+    
 }

--
Gitblit v1.7.1